#a59533 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a59533 is composed of 64.7% red, 58.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 51.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 42.4%. #a59533 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ff66 with #4b2b00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#a59533 color description : Dark moderate yellow.

#a59533 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a59533 has RGB values of R:165, G:149,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.69,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10851635.

Shades and Tints of #a59533

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#faf9f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a59533

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737165 is the less saturated color, while #d7b901 is the most saturated one.
